15%

Збережіть 15% на всі хостинг-послуги

Перевірте свої навички і отримайте Знижку на будь-який план хостингу

Використовуй код:

Skills
Почати
22.10.2024

Як імпортувати закладки в Safari на macOS: усі методи пояснено

Система імпорту закладок Safari підтримує три різні робочі процеси: прямий імпорт у додатку з запущеного браузера, імпорт HTML-файлу для міграції між платформами та синхронізація iCloud для користувачів екосистеми Apple. Знання того, який метод підходить для вашої ситуації, економить час і запобігає появі дублікатів або відсутності закладок.

Цей посібник охоплює кожен метод з точними технічними деталями, включаючи граничні випадки, поширені точки збоїв та точні кроки для експорту з Chrome, Firefox, Edge і Brave перед імпортом у Safari.

Чому міграція закладок важлива і де вона йде не так

Перехід між браузерами рідко буває безперешкодним. Механізм імпорту Safari зчитує бази даних профілів браузера встановлених додатків безпосередньо — він не сканує інтерфейс користувача. Це означає, що вихідний браузер повинен бути правильно встановлений (а не просто залишена папка профілю), і його дані профілю повинні бути доступні для поточного облікового запису користувача macOS.

Поширені точки збоїв перед початком роботи:

  • Помилки дозволів профілю: Якщо Chrome або Firefox було встановлено під іншим користувачем macOS, Safari не зможе прочитати його профіль. Переконайтеся, що ви увійшли як той самий користувач, якому належить профіль вихідного браузера.
  • Дані браузера в пісочниці: Деякі браузери, розповсюджені через Mac App Store, використовують контейнери з пісочницею. Діалог імпорту Safari може не виявити їх, навіть якщо браузер відображається у вашій папці Applications.
  • Пошкоджені бази даних профілів: Chrome зберігає закладки у звичайному JSON-файлі (~/Library/Application Support/Google/Chrome/Default/Bookmarks). Якщо цей файл пошкоджений, імпорт мовчки завершиться невдачею або імпортує нуль записів.
  • Дублікати закладок: Safari не видаляє дублікати під час імпорту. Повторний запуск одного й того самого імпорту створює дублікати записів. Завжди перевіряйте перед повторним імпортом.

Метод 1: Прямий імпорт із встановленого браузера

Це найшвидший шлях, коли вихідний браузер встановлений і активно використовується на тому самому Mac.

Крок 1: Відкрийте Safari

Запустіть Safari з Dock або папки Applications. Переконайтеся, що вихідний браузер (Chrome, Firefox, Edge тощо) не запущений під час імпорту — відкриті процеси браузера можуть заблокувати базу даних профілю, через що Safari імпортує порожній або застарілий знімок.

Крок 2: Відкрийте діалог імпорту

У рядку меню macOS натисніть File, потім наведіть курсор на Import From. З’явиться підменю зі списком усіх сумісних браузерів, виявлених Safari у вашій системі.

Крок 3: Виберіть вихідний браузер

Натисніть на назву браузера, з якого хочете імпортувати. Safari наразі підтримує прямий імпорт з:

  • Google Chrome
  • Mozilla Firefox
  • Microsoft Edge
  • Brave (визначається як профіль Chromium у більшості версій macOS)

Якщо встановлений вами браузер не відображається у цьому списку, його профіль або знаходиться в пісочниці, зберігається за нестандартним шляхом, або версія браузера несумісна з парсером імпорту Safari.

Крок 4: Виберіть елементи для імпорту

Модальний діалог запитає, які типи даних імпортувати. Доступні параметри зазвичай включають:

  • Bookmarks — повна ієрархія папок із вихідного браузера
  • History — відвідані URL-адреси з мітками часу
  • Passwords — збережені облікові дані (потребує авторизації Keychain)

Виберіть принаймні Bookmarks. Скасуйте вибір history, якщо хочете почати з чистого аркуша. Натисніть Import.

Крок 5: Перевірте результат

Відкрийте бічну панель Bookmarks (натисніть View > Show Sidebar, потім виберіть вкладку Bookmarks або натисніть Command+Option+1). Safari розміщує імпортовані закладки у папці, названій на честь вихідного браузера — наприклад, Bookmarks from Chrome — вкладеній у ваше Bookmarks Menu. Ця структура папок зберігає оригінальну ієрархію.

Граничний випадок: Якщо ви імпортували з Chrome і ваші закладки Chrome були організовані в Bookmarks Bar та Other Bookmarks, Safari відображає обидві у підпапках контейнера імпорту. Папка Bookmarks Bar з Chrome не заповнює автоматично Favorites Bar Safari — ви повинні вручну перетягнути ці записи до Favorites, якщо хочете їх закріпити.

Метод 2: Імпорт із HTML-файлу закладок

Формат HTML-експорту (Netscape Bookmark File Format) є універсальним форматом обміну для закладок браузера. Використовуйте цей метод, коли:

  • Вихідний браузер не встановлений на вашому Mac (наприклад, ви мігруєте з машини Windows)
  • Ви хочете мати портативну резервну копію перед міграцією
  • Метод прямого імпорту не працює або повертає неповні результати

Експорт закладок із поширених браузерів

Google Chrome / браузери на основі Chromium:

  1. Відкрийте Chrome і натисніть Ctrl+Shift+O (Windows/Linux) або Command+Shift+O (macOS), щоб відкрити Bookmark Manager.
  2. Натисніть меню з трьома крапками у верхньому правому куті Bookmark Manager.
  3. Виберіть Export bookmarks.
  4. Збережіть файл як bookmarks_export.html у відоме місце.

Mozilla Firefox:

  1. Натисніть Command+Shift+B, щоб відкрити вікно Library.
  2. Натисніть Import and Backup на панелі інструментів.
  3. Виберіть Export Bookmarks to HTML.
  4. Збережіть файл .html.

Microsoft Edge:

  1. Відкрийте Edge і перейдіть до edge://favorites/.
  2. Натисніть меню з трьома крапками у верхньому правому куті панелі Favorites.
  3. Виберіть Export favorites.
  4. Збережіть HTML-файл.

Brave:

  1. Відкрийте Brave і натисніть Command+Shift+O.
  2. Натисніть меню з трьома крапками у Bookmark Manager.
  3. Виберіть Export bookmarks.

Імпорт HTML-файлу в Safari

Крок 1: Відкрийте Safari на вашому Mac.

Крок 2: У рядку меню натисніть File > Import From > Bookmarks HTML File.

Крок 3: Відкриється стандартний файловий менеджер macOS. Перейдіть до вашого експортованого HTML-файлу, виберіть його та натисніть Import.

Крок 4: Safari аналізує HTML-файл і відновлює ієрархію папок. Імпортовані закладки з’являються у папці з міткою Imported у вашому Bookmarks Menu.

Технічна примітка щодо великих файлів закладок: HTML-парсер Safari без проблем обробляє файли розміром до кількох мегабайт, але надзвичайно великі експорти (десятки тисяч закладок, файли понад 50 МБ) можуть призвести до зависання імпорту. Якщо це станеться, розділіть HTML-файл на менші частини за допомогою текстового редактора — кожна частина повинна зберігати дійсний заголовок Netscape Bookmark File:

<!DOCTYPE NETSCAPE-Bookmark-file-1>
<META HTTP-EQUIV="Content-Type" CONTENT="text/html; charset=UTF-8">
<TITLE>Bookmarks</TITLE>
<H1>Bookmarks</H1>
<DL><p>
    <!-- bookmark entries here -->
</DL>

Метод 3: Синхронізація закладок iCloud між пристроями Apple

Синхронізація iCloud — це не імпорт у традиційному розумінні — це безперервна двостороння реплікація ваших закладок Safari на всіх пристроях, підключених до одного Apple ID. Використовуйте цей метод, коли ви вже використовуєте Safari на iPhone або iPad і хочете мати ці закладки на вашому Mac без ручного експорту/імпорту.

Увімкнення синхронізації iCloud на macOS Ventura та пізніших версіях

  1. Відкрийте System Settings з меню Apple.
  2. Натисніть ваш Apple ID у верхній частині бічної панелі.
  3. Виберіть iCloud.
  4. У розділі Apps Using iCloud знайдіть Safari і увімкніть його.

Увімкнення синхронізації iCloud на macOS Monterey та більш ранніх версіях

  1. Відкрийте System Preferences.
  2. Натисніть Apple ID > iCloud.
  3. Встановіть прапорець поруч із Safari.

Поведінка синхронізації та затримка

Після увімкнення iCloud передає зміни закладок протягом секунд при швидкому з’єднанні, але початкова синхронізація великої бібліотеки закладок (тисячі записів) може зайняти кілька хвилин. Safari не відображає індикатор прогресу — закладки просто з’являються після завершення синхронізації.

Важливі застереження:

  • Синхронізація iCloud потребує активного інтернет-з’єднання. Закладки недоступні офлайн, доки вони не будуть завантажені принаймні один раз.
  • Якщо Safari вимкнено в iCloud на будь-якому пристрої, закладки цього пристрою припиняють синхронізуватися, але не видаляються локально. Повторне увімкнення синхронізації об’єднає локальний і хмарний стани, що може створити дублікати, якщо зміни вносилися під час вимкненої синхронізації.
  • Синхронізація закладок iCloud прив’язана до вашого Apple ID. Якщо Mac спільно використовують кілька користувачів, закладки Safari кожного користувача синхронізуються незалежно під їхнім власним Apple ID.

Порівняння: методи імпорту закладок Safari

МетодНеобхідне джерелоПрацює між платформамиЗберігає структуру папокПостійна синхронізаціяНайкраще для
Прямий імпорт браузераВстановлений на тому самому MacНіТакНіПерехід між браузерами на тому самому Mac
Імпорт HTML-файлуЛише експортований файлТакТакНіМіграція між пристроями або ОС
Синхронізація iCloudПристрій Apple із SafariНі (лише Apple)ТакТакКористувачі екосистеми Apple

Керування імпортованими закладками після міграції

Після того, як закладки потрапили в Safari, кілька завдань з обслуговування запобігають довгостроковому безладу:

Видалення дублікатів вручну: Safari не має вбудованого інструменту для видалення дублікатів. Відкрийте Bookmarks > Edit Bookmarks (Command+Option+B), щоб переглянути всі закладки у плаский редагований список. Сортуйте за назвою, щоб виявити дублікати та видалити їх.

Організація у папки: Перетягуйте закладки між папками безпосередньо у вигляді Edit Bookmarks. Ви також можете клацнути правою кнопкою миші на будь-якій закладці та вибрати Add Folder, щоб створити новий контейнер.

Експорт із Safari як резервна копія: Перед внесенням великих змін експортуйте поточні закладки Safari через File > Export Bookmarks. Це створює HTML-файл, який можна повторно імпортувати, якщо щось піде не так.

Синхронізація з пристроями не Apple: Safari не синхронізується нативно з Chrome або Firefox. Якщо вам потрібна синхронізація закладок між браузерами, розгляньте сторонній сервіс, наприклад Raindrop.io, або periodically експортуйте/імпортуйте HTML-файли.

Практична матриця рішень

Використовуйте цей контрольний список, щоб вибрати правильний метод перед початком роботи:

  • Вихідний браузер встановлений на тому самому Mac і ви увійшли як той самий користувач → Використовуйте Метод 1 (прямий імпорт). Спочатку закрийте вихідний браузер.
  • Вихідний браузер знаходиться на іншій машині, ОС або більше не встановлений → Використовуйте Метод 2 (HTML-файл). Спочатку експортуйте з вихідної машини, перенесіть файл, потім імпортуйте.
  • Ви вже використовуєте Safari на iPhone або iPad з тим самим Apple ID → Використовуйте Метод 3 (синхронізація iCloud). Після увімкнення перемикача ручних кроків не потрібно.
  • Імпорт повертає нуль закладок або мовчки завершується невдачею → Поверніться до Методу 2. Вручну знайдіть файл закладок вихідного браузера, конвертуйте або експортуйте в HTML та імпортуйте його.
  • Після імпорту ви бачите дублікати закладок → Не виконуйте повторний імпорт. Використовуйте Edit Bookmarks для ручного очищення або скористайтеся стороннім менеджером закладок.

Якщо ви керуєте кількома середовищами macOS — наприклад, на VPS із cPanel, що виконує робочі процеси, суміжні з macOS, або на командних машинах, де профілі браузера централізовано керуються, — метод HTML-експорту/імпорту є найбільш портативним і придатним для аудиту підходом. Він створює єдиний файл, зрозумілий людині, який можна контролювати версіями, резервно копіювати у середовище VPS Hosting або розповсюджувати серед кількох користувачів без залежності від інфраструктури синхронізації Apple.

Для команд, що керують веб-проектами, де закладки включають URL-адреси staging-середовищ, внутрішні панелі керування або посилання для управління серверами, зберігання канонічного HTML-файлу закладок разом із документацією інфраструктури — розміщеного на Dedicated Server або у спільному середовищі — гарантує, що введення нових членів команди включає узгоджену конфігурацію браузера з першого дня.

Якщо ваш робочий процес передбачає керування реєстраціями доменів або SSL-сертифікатами для кількох клієнтів, організація цих URL-адрес адміністратора як структурованої папки закладок Safari та експорт версійної HTML-резервної копії є легкою, але ефективною операційною практикою.

FAQ

Чому Safari не показує мій браузер у підменю “Import From”?

Safari виявляє лише браузери, шляхи профілів яких відповідають відомим розташуванням. Якщо браузер було встановлено під іншим обліковим записом користувача macOS, він знаходиться в пісочниці (розповсюдження через Mac App Store) або зберігає свій профіль у нестандартному каталозі, він не з’явиться. Використовуйте метод імпорту HTML-файлу як надійний запасний варіант.

Чи видаляє імпорт закладок у Safari оригінали у вихідному браузері?

Ні. Safari зчитує дані вихідного браузера, не змінюючи їх. Ваші оригінальні закладки залишаються повністю недоторканими в Chrome, Firefox або Edge після імпорту.

Чому Safari імпортував порожній набір закладок, хоча у моєму вихідному браузері є сотні закладок?

Найпоширенішою причиною є те, що вихідний браузер був запущений під час імпорту, блокуючи базу даних профілю. Повністю закрийте вихідний браузер, потім повторіть спробу. Якщо проблема не зникає, використовуйте метод HTML-експорту та перевірте, що експортований файл містить записи закладок перед імпортом.

Чи можу я імпортувати закладки з Windows PC у Safari на Mac?

Не безпосередньо. Експортуйте закладки як HTML-файл із браузера Windows, перенесіть файл на ваш Mac (через USB, хмарне сховище або мережевий ресурс), потім використовуйте File > Import From > Bookmarks HTML File у Safari.

Чи перезапише синхронізація iCloud мої існуючі закладки Safari на Mac?

Ні. iCloud виконує злиття, а не заміну. Закладки, що вже є на вашому Mac, зберігаються, а закладки з інших синхронізованих пристроїв додаються поруч із ними. Злиття може створити дублікати, якщо та сама URL-адреса існує на кількох пристроях у різних шляхах папок.

15%

Збережіть 15% на всі хостинг-послуги

Перевірте свої навички і отримайте Знижку на будь-який план хостингу

Використовуй код:

Skills
Почати